Ingredients for Quick Honey Bread
Gathering the right ingredients is the first step to creating your quick honey bread masterpiece. Here’s what you’ll need:
- All-purpose flour: This is the base of your bread, providing structure and texture. You can substitute with whole wheat flour for a healthier option.
- Honey: The star of the show! It adds natural sweetness and moisture. Feel free to experiment with different types of honey for unique flavors.
- Milk: This adds richness and helps to create a tender crumb. You can use any milk you have on hand, including almond or oat milk for a dairy-free version.
- Vegetable oil: This keeps the bread moist. If you prefer, you can swap it for melted butter or coconut oil for a different taste.
- Baking powder: This is your leavening agent, helping the bread rise. Make sure it’s fresh for the best results.
- Salt: Just a pinch enhances the flavors and balances the sweetness of the honey.

How to Make Quick Honey Bread
Now that you have your ingredients ready, let’s dive into the fun part—making your quick honey bread! Follow these simple steps, and you’ll have a delicious loaf in no time.
Step 1: Preheat the Oven
First things first,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Preheating is crucial because it ensures your bread bakes evenly. If you skip this step, your bread might end up dense and undercooked. So, let that oven warm up while you prepare the batter!
Step 2: Mix Dry Ingredients
In a large b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, baking powder, and salt. Whisk them together until they’re well mixed. This step is important because it helps distribute the baking powder evenly, ensuring your bread rises beautifully. No one wants a lumpy loaf!
Step 3: Combine Wet Ingredients
In another bowl, mix the honey, milk, and vegetable oil. Stir until everything is well blended. The honey will add a lovely sweetness, while the milk and oil keep the bread moist. If you’re feeling adventurous, you can even warm the honey slightly to make it easier to mix!
Step 4: Combine Wet and Dry Mixtures
Now, pour the wet ingredients into the dry mixture. Gently stir until just combined. Be careful not to overmix! A few lumps are perfectly fine. Overmixing can lead to tough bread, and we want it soft and fluffy.
Step 5: Prepare the Loaf Pan
Grab a greased loaf pan and pour in your batter. Greasing the pan is essential for easy removal later. You can use cooking spray, butter, or even a bit of oil. This way, your beautiful bread won’t stick to the sides, and you can enjoy every crumb!
Step 6: Bake the Bread
Place the loaf pan in the preheated oven and bake for 30-35 minutes. To check for doneness, insert a toothpick into the center. If it comes out clean, your bread is ready! If not, give it a few more minutes. The smell wafting through your kitchen will be irresistible!
Step 7: Cool and Serve
Once baked, let the bread cool in the pan for about 10 minutes. Then, transfer it to a wire rack to cool completely. This cooling time helps the bread set. Serve it warm with butter or cream cheese for a delightful treat. Trust me, your family will be asking for seconds!

Can I use whole wheat flour instead of all-purpose flour?
Absolutely! Whole wheat flour can be a great substitute. Just keep in mind that it may result in a denser loaf. You might want to mix it with all-purpose flour for a lighter texture.
How do I store leftover quick honey bread?
Store your quick honey bread in an airtight container at room temperature. It should stay fresh for up to a week. If you want to keep it longer, consider freezing slices for a quick snack later!

PrintQuick honey bread: Discover the easiest recipe today!
A simple and quick recipe for making delicious honey bread that is perfect for breakfast or a snack.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 35 minutes
- Total Time: 45 minutes
- Yield: 1 loaf 1x
- Category: Baking
- Method: Baking
- Cuisine: American
- Diet: Vegetarian
Ingredients
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up honey
- 1 cup milk
- 1/4 cup vegetable oil
- 1 tablespoon ba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a large bowl, mix together the flour, baking powder, and salt.
- In another bowl, combine the honey, milk, and vegetable oil.
-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ir until just combined.
- Pour the batter into a greased loaf pan.
- Bake for 30-35 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
- Let it cool for a few minutes before slicing and serving.
